    Hi guys

    Mine is 2005 a6 2.7tdi quattro avant, Went to my car this morning, pressed remote to open, no turning sound,only flash, tried using key to open driver door, flash with a beep( same beep when lock the car) no turning sound, all doors inc driver door remain locked, I am completed locked out. the same with spare keys.
    anyone knows about this?
    thanks

    got it sorted, door opened with some knocks to the lock. batter is flat, started with jump start.
    how long does it take for a full charge?

    Depends on the state of the battery, if charging it in situ please do it using the points under the bonnet. With a normal charger it may fully charge if left overnight...if you have the ability to do so, so that both the electrics and your car will be safe.

    If your 2005 has the original 9yr old battery in it best to get it replaced and keep the old one fully charged as a back-up.

    For some reason many owners seem to think a car battery will last forever

    I did predict a few battery fail posts as the weather got colder.

    Battery is only 2 years old, vcds scan shows fault code 00532 and 02244 which is sticky button on control head , it caused mmi did not shut down and left over night drained battery flat.
